Summary
St Philip's Church of England Controlled Primary School, located in Liverpool, serves a mixed-gender population of approximately 200 pupils, with a capacity of 210. As a voluntary controlled school, it is committed to providing a nurturing environment that reflects its Christian values and promotes fundamental British values. The school’s ethos emphasizes respect, responsibility, and community engagement, fostering a supportive atmosphere for all students.
The curriculum at St Philip's is designed to be inclusive and comprehensive, ensuring that all children receive a well-rounded education. The school offers various resources and support for students with special educational needs (SEN), ensuring that every child can thrive academically and socially. Parents can access information on admission arrangements, safeguarding, and how to support their children’s learning through the school’s website.
With 26.6% of pupils eligible for free school meals, St Philip's actively works to create an equitable learning environment. The school encourages parental involvement and community participation, reinforcing its role as a central hub within the local area.
